Description

A kind of tunnel duct piece vacuum cup tipper
Technical field
This utility model belongs to tunnel construction technical field, is specifically related to a kind of tunnel duct piece vacuum cup tipper.
Background technology
Tunnel duct piece vacuum cup tipper can be by the section of jurisdiction that pours from duct piece steel mould after the lifting demoulding, and the transport that aloft directly to required angle and segment overturning completed section of jurisdiction and depositing greatly reduces labor intensity, improves work efficiency.Owing to tunnel duct piece has the advantages that size is big, quality is heavy, in the switching process of tunnel duct piece, when workman is absent minded or fortuitous event occurs, there will be the situation of vacuum cup touching column, when this happens, tunnel duct piece may fall down, and not only damages tipper, also can seriously jeopardize the life security of workman.
Utility model content
In order to solve the technical problem problem of vacuum cup touching column, this utility model provides a kind of tunnel duct piece vacuum cup tipper, and it is simple to operate, safe and reliable.
In order to solve above-mentioned technical problem, this utility model offer solution below: a kind of tunnel duct piece vacuum cup tipper, including vacuum cup, column, jack, suspension ring, hydraulic system, vacuum system, described hydraulic system drives jack to control the upset of tunnel duct piece, described vacuum system drives vacuum cup to fix tunnel duct piece, it is characterised in that: described tipper also includes stroke office.
Preferably, arranging a protection mechanism in the outside of described stroke office, described protection mechanism is rectangular sleeve, is connected by spring between described stroke office and the bottom of rectangular sleeve.
Preferably, described stroke office is arranged on column.
Preferably, described stroke office is inching stroke office.
Preferably, described inching stroke office include push rod, spring, compression spring, dynamic circuit connector get an electric shock, break contact.
This utility model has the advantages that and arranges stroke office on tunnel vacuum cup tipper, before vacuum cup touches column, can first touch stroke office, due to stroke, office is connected with hydraulic system, after vacuum cup touches stroke office, stroke office sends termination signal to hydraulic system, hydraulic system quits work, to ensure that vacuum cup will not touch column, make tunnel vacuum cup tipper more safe and reliable, can not only ensure that tunnel duct piece does not falls out, damage tunnel vacuum cup tipper, and the life and health safety of workman can be protected.Being connected by spring between the sheathed rectangular sleeve in outside of stroke office, stroke office and the bottom of sleeve, after vacuum cup touches stroke office, stroke office can move in sleeve, prevents vacuum cup from damaging stroke office under effect of inertia.This utility model has only to arrange stroke office on column, and tunnel vacuum cup tipper can be made more safe and reliable, it can thus be seen that this utility model is simple and reasonable for structure, conveniently.

Detailed description of the invention
Combine accompanying drawing below by embodiment this utility model is further described by this utility model.
Embodiment 1
As illustrated in fig. 1 and 2, the utility model discloses a kind of tunnel duct piece vacuum cup tipper, including vacuum cup 1, column 2, jack 3, suspension ring 4, hydraulic system 6, vacuum system 7, described hydraulic system 6 drives jack 3 to control the upset of tunnel duct piece, described vacuum system 7 drives vacuum cup 1 to fix tunnel duct piece, described tipper also includes the stroke office 5 being arranged on column 2, in the outside of described stroke office 5, a protection mechanism is set, described protection mechanism is rectangular sleeve 8, connected by spring 9 between described stroke office 5 and the bottom of sleeve 8, described stroke office is inching stroke office, described inching stroke office includes push rod 51, spring 52, compression spring 53, dynamic circuit connector electric shock 54, break contact 55.
Operation principle of the present utility model is: when tunnel duct piece needs the demoulding, crane is sling tunnel duct piece vacuum cup tipper by suspension ring 4, move to correct position, vacuum system 7 drives vacuum cup 1 to fix tunnel duct piece, and hydraulic system 6 drives jack 3 to control tunnel duct piece and is turned to suitable angle;When there is fortuitous event, vacuum cup 1 continues upset, it is possible to can touch column 2, now, arrange inching stroke office on column 2.Under normal circumstances, the moving together contact 54 in inching stroke office is in "on" position, tipper normal operation;When fortuitous event occurs, first vacuum cup 1 touches push rod 51, push rod 51 drives spring 52 inward, dynamic circuit connector electric shock 54 disconnection, break contact 55 is in "on" position, sends termination signal to hydraulic system 6, and hydraulic system 6 controls vacuum cup 1 and stops upset, ensure that vacuum cup 1 will not touch column 2 with this so that tunnel duct piece vacuum cup tipper is more safe and reliable.Arranging rectangular sleeve 8 in the outside of stroke office 5, connected by spring 9 between stroke office 5 and sleeve 8, stroke office can move back and forth in sleeve 8, can be effectively prevented vacuum cup 1 and damage stroke office under huge effect of inertia.After operator notices this situation, control vacuum cup 1 and move to home, under the effect of the restoring force of compression spring 55, dynamic circuit breaker electric shock 55 disconnection, dynamic circuit connector electric shock 54 and push rod 51 are returned to initial position, and tunnel duct piece vacuum cup tipper works on.
From above-described embodiment it can be seen that this utility model can be simple and reasonable for structure, tipper arranges stroke office and can ensure that tipper is more safe and reliable.
